Polish[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From stary +‎ -o- +‎ francuski.

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/sta.rɔf.ranˈt͡sus.ki/
  • (file)
  • Rhymes: -uski
  • Syllabification: sta‧rof‧ran‧cus‧ki

Noun[edit]

starofrancuski m inan

  1. Old French (language)

Adjective[edit]

starofrancuski (not comparable, no derived adverb)

  1. Old French
